摘要:
A dynamic output feedback regulator design which cascades an observer with a dynamic state feedback control law is presented. A comparison is made with the usual regulator design in which an observer is cascaded with a proportional state feedback gain. It is shown that under certain conditions both approaches can lead to the same output feedback system. However, a comparison of the output feedback response with the responses of the two state feedback Bystems (dynamic state feedback and proportional state feedback) shows that the norm of the difference between the output feedback response and the set of dynamic state feedback responses is never greater than the norm of the difference between the output feedback response and the proportional feedback response. In practice this means that the set of possible responses with dynamic state feedback provides a good indication of the actual responses which will be achieved with output feedback (dynamic state feedback law plus observer). With the proposed design scheme the system transient response can therefore be approximately analysed using the state feedback system alone before the observer is designed. The control law and observer design problems ore therefore more completely decoupled than they are in the typical proportional gain plus observer approach.
